NetBSD 5 upgrade : where is my network interface ?



Hello,

I cannot upgrade my old NetBSD-current from 2007 (NetBSD 4.99.16) to NetBSD-5.0.1.

I booted netbsd-GENERIC kernel from 5.0.1, but it fails to configure the network interface. A quick look at dmesg suggests this could be an ACPi related problem. Booting with ACPI disabled does not work around the issue. NetBSD-current from yesterday exhibit the same brain damage.

Below is dmesg from 4.99.16 and from 5.0.1. Anyone can help?
